POSITION SUMMARY
The Personal Support Worker (PSW) supports the mission, vision, and values of Jessica’s House Hospice (JHH). They will work collaboratively in the interdisciplinary team and will liaise with all other healthcare providers to develop and maintain a client-centered plan of care. The PSW is expected to be a positive role model for all staff, volunteers, students, families, visitors, guests, and the community. The PSW must possess a certificate of completion from an approved learning institution. To perform the job successfully, the PSW must have strong organizational and prioritization skills as well as demonstrated teamwork skills. The PSW must possess a clear understanding of ethics, especially as it relates to hospice palliative care. The PSW will collect information from a variety of sources using skills of observation and communication and will relay information within an appropriate time frame to the registered staff. The PSW acts as an advocate to protect and promote the residents’ rights to autonomy, respect, privacy, dignity, and access to information. Under the direction of registered staff, the PSW assumes the responsibility for providing direct care to the residents and documenting such care according to the care plan.

QUALIFICATIONS
• PSW certificate of completion from an approved learning institution
• Minimum of two (2) years’ experience working with individuals and their families in end-of-life care
• Completion of Fundamentals of Hospice Palliative Care
• Fundamentals an asset
• Multifaceted and time management skills accompanied by flexibility
• Excellent communication skills and ability to manage conflict
• Able to function in an interdisciplinary team environment
• Demonstrated critical thinking, assessment and problem resolution skills
• Demonstrated interest in ongoing professional development
• Proficient in use of Microsoft 365
